The statement that robotic arms serve as tools for manipulation accurately captures their primary function in various industries. Robotic arms are engineered to perform tasks that involve precision and dexterity, making them essential in manufacturing, assembly, welding, painting, and even surgery. Their design allows them to handle materials, assemble parts, and execute repetitive tasks with high accuracy, thereby enhancing efficiency and productivity.

While robotic arms can indeed be found in entertainment or decorative contexts, this does not encompass their primary purpose. Furthermore, the assertion that they replace human workers completely is misleading; instead, robotic arms are often used to assist human workers, handling tasks that are hazardous, monotonous, or require a level of precision that may be challenging for humans to achieve consistently. Thus, emphasizing their role as tools for manipulation highlights their importance and versatility in practical applications across various fields.
